Differentiation
- Consider providing students with a note-taking guide that breaks the video up into chunks, including the three significant drought areas, the Colorado River Basin, success stories, or agriculture and irrigation impacts.
- This video would be a great addition to another resource on climate change impacts and the water cycle, such as this comprehensive lesson.
- Have students write a paragraph explaining the relationship between climate change and droughts with reasons and evidence to support their explanation, citing information from the video or other resources on droughts.
- Language arts classes could be asked to further research a major river system, such as the Yangtze, the Danube, or a river system in the United States, and discuss the impacts of climate change on this river system.
- Put students into groups to brainstorm ways that they can conserve water in their daily lives or how they might take action in their own communities to conserve water.
- Science classes can use this video to connect to lessons about phases of matter, the water cycle, hydrogen bonds, and exponential vs. linear relationships.
This video resource from PBS discusses the effects of climate change on the water cycle and global drought. After an introduction, the video introduces three significant drought areas around the globe: the Yangtze River Basin in China, the Danube River Basin in Europe, and the Colorado River Basin in the Southwestern United States. The remainder of the video uses the Colorado River Basin as a case study. The resource gives background on how planners in the early twentieth century were working from flawed assumptions leading to the current low reservoir levels and water supply issues. The video provides the success story of how Las Vegas’ population has grown over the last two decades, while at the same time municipal water use has declined by 26%. The resource then turns to examining water use in agriculture, where farmers often don’t have an incentive to change how they use water. This resource is very insightful and provides an opportunity for students to think about how they can conserve water in their daily lives and how their food choices impact water use and global drought.
